GGDrop is one of the largest CS2 case opening platforms, best known for its massive case library and strong presence in the Eastern European market. Beyond case opening, GGDrop offers case battles, an upgrader and a contracts mode.
The site has been around since 2018 with around 600 players online at the time of review. The design is similar to FarmSkins and Hellcase.
GGDrop is operated by one of the larger companies in the CS2 gambling space with approximately 200 employees. Particularly well-known in the Eastern European and Ukrainian market.
Yes. GGDrop is a legit CS2 case opening site operating since 2018 without known exit scams. The company has ~200 employees, which is far larger than most CS2 gambling operations.
The main concern is that the house edge is not publicly disclosed, which is less transparent than some competitors.
Case Battles available in 1v1, 1v1v1, 1v1v1v1 — max 4 different cases per battle, no team/crazy/shared modes. Contracts work like Hellcase. No casino modes (Crash, Mines, etc.).

GGDrop has the largest case library in the CS2 space and a solid track record since 2018 with ~200 employees. The daily wager cases, 1% battle looseback, and deposit points system add value for regular players.
However, skin-only withdrawals, undisclosed house edge, limited battle modes, and no casino games hold it back. Good for dedicated case openers, but sites like Clash.gg or CSGORoll offer a more complete experience.
